MULTICOMP PRO MCCFR0S2J0223A20 Carbon Film Resistor
This is a carbon film resistor featuring a rod-shaped ceramic body. It has steel (tin-plated iron) end caps and annealed copper wire leads with electro-solder plating. Suitable for various electronic applications, offering reliable performance.
